Stoplight Studio设计流程详解 从零构建API规范

2026-03-31 0 544

是一款强大的API设计工具,它通过可视化编辑和规范驱动的方式,帮助团队高效地设计、建模和文档化 API。理解其设计流程,能显著提升API的一致性与可维护性。下面我将围绕核心步骤,为你梳理从项目初始化到文档生成的全过程。

如何用 创建API项目

首先在 中点击“新建项目”,选择“从空白开始”或导入已有的文件。项目名称建议使用小写字母和连字符,比如“user-api”。设置好版本后,会自动生成基础的API规范骨架,包括info、等必要字段。你可以在左侧导航栏中快速切换编辑模式,熟悉界面布局是高效设计的第一步。

可视化编辑API模型的技巧

Stoplight Studio设计流程

进入“”选项卡,点击“添加模型”来定义数据结构。支持图形化拖拽字段,比如为“User”模型添加id、name、email等属性,并设置类型与格式。对于复杂嵌套对象,可以使用“引用”功能复用已有模型。记得为每个属性添加描述和示例值,这能直接提升生成文档的可读性。建议先设计核心实体,再逐步完善关联模型。

自动生成文档与Mock服务的方法

在“Paths”中定义好端点后,切换到“文档”预览模式,会根据描述自动渲染交互式文档。你还可以启用内置的Mock服务器:点击“Mock”按钮,设置响应示例,即可获得一个可调用的测试URL。这样前后端团队就能在不依赖真实后端的情况下并行开发。设计流程的最后,记得通过“验证”功能检查规范错误,确保导出的JSON/YAML文件符合标准。

你在使用 进行API设计时,最常卡在哪一个环节?欢迎点赞、分享并在评论区留言交流你的经验。

申明:本文由第三方发布,内容仅代表作者观点,与本网站无关。对本文以及其中全部或者部分内容的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。本网发布或转载文章出于传递更多信息之目的,并不意味着赞同其观点或证实其描述,也不代表本网对其真实性负责。

七爪网 行业资讯 Stoplight Studio设计流程详解 从零构建API规范 https://www.7claw.com/2827219.html

七爪网源码交易平台

相关文章